To get the most from PNGs to gang sheet workflows, start by importing your PNG assets and defining the sheet size and safe margins that match your printer’s capabilities. Arrange designs in a grid or freeform pattern, paying attention to orientation, spacing, and color grouping to optimize ink distribution. Ensure consistent color profiles (such as sRGB or Adobe RGB) and maintain a resolution of 300 DPI or higher for crisp transfers. With a quick preview and export step, you’ll produce a print-ready gang sheet that integrates smoothly into your DTF printing pipeline for reliable heat transfer results across multiple designs.

To maximize batch printing success, cultivate reusable templates and standardized file management. Build templates for different print sizes and product lines, and keep PNGs organized with clear naming conventions so the DTF workflow remains predictable. Regularly verify print readiness by checking resolution, transparent backgrounds where needed, and the absence of compression artifacts. When issues arise—like color shifts or alignment errors—use soft-proofing and ICC profiles to anticipate results before printing, and adjust margins, bleed, and color handling to preserve the integrity of every design on the gang sheet.

What are best practices for using the DTF Gangsheet Builder in heat transfer projects and batch printing workflows?
Adopt templates for common gang sheet sizes, group designs by theme or color, ensure PNGs have transparent backgrounds where needed, maintain a minimum of 300 DPI, and use consistent color profiles. Include margins/bleed, preview layouts, and export with ICC profiles. Test print on a sample garment, and keep a print log to optimize future batch printing. These steps support efficient DTF printing and reliable heat transfer results.
